Am Freitag, 7. November 2003 01:49 schrieb Norman Zhang: > Hi, > > >> Does that mean mail for both nzhang @ abc.com and norman.zhang > >> @ abc.com will get to mailbox nzhang? If I want to only accept > >> mail for norman.zhang @ abc.com, I need to create a mailbox > >> norman.zhang? > > > > No, Your MTA (usualy postfix) does not know anything of the data > > stored in cyrus. By default postfix only knows addresses from users > > stored in the local user base (unix users) and the aliased > > addresses. > > > > If nzhang is not a local user and not listed as an alias, postfix > > rejects the mail. > > I have created user nzhang and mailbox nzhang in cyrus. I also added > > nzhang: norman.zhang
It is the wrong order, type (the left hand side is expanded to the right hand side) norman.zhang: nzhang > > to /etc/postfix/aliases. I still can't receive mail in cyrus' inbox. > BTW, I'm using lmtp TCP sockets as per suggestion given in > README.RPM. I changed > > mailbox_transport = lmtp:$myhostname I don't use the tcp socket but it seems correct so far. BTW, the tcp socket needs authentication by default.
